2023: INEC releases list of new voters to registered political parties

Ahead of the 2023 general elections, the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) has released the list of new voters to registered political parties.

The National Commissioner and Chairman, Information and Voter Education Committee, Festus Okoye, said this on Tuesday in Abuja at the end of the commission’s management meeting.

He said Section 10(3) of the Electoral Act 2022 states that “the Commission shall, within 60 days after each year, make available to every political party the names and addresses of each person registered during that year.”

He said in compliance with the requirement of the law, the commission on Tuesday made available the softcopies of the list of persons registered as voters in 2021 to each political party.

On the implementation of the 2023 General Election Timetable, Okoye said the commission has now implemented the second activity on the timetable for the 2023 elections released three days ago, February 26.

He said the first activity was the publication of the Notice of Election yesterday, February 28.
